创意灵感
2024年1月15日1234
8分钟
为什么程序员喜欢在深夜写代码?
深夜的宁静不仅带来专注,更是一种与代码的深度对话。当世界沉睡时,思维却最为活跃,让我们探索这个有趣的现象背后的心理学原理。
引言
在程序员群体中,有一个有趣的现象:很多人喜欢在深夜时分写代码。当世界陷入沉睡,键盘的敲击声却格外清晰。这种现象背后隐藏着怎样的心理学原理?
深夜的独特魅力
深夜时分,外界的干扰大大减少。没有电话铃声,没有同事的讨论声,没有各种会议通知。这种宁静为深度思考创造了理想的环境。
1. 认知负荷理论
根据认知负荷理论,人的工作记忆容量是有限的。白天,我们需要处理各种信息:邮件、会议、同事交流等,这些都会占用认知资源。而到了深夜,这些干扰源消失,我们可以将全部注意力投入到编程任务中。
2. 心流状态
深夜编程更容易进入心流状态。心流是一种完全沉浸于当前活动的心理状态,在这种状态下,时间仿佛静止,效率达到最高。深夜的宁静环境更容易触发这种状态。
生理学角度
从生理学角度来看,深夜时分人体的某些激素水平会发生变化。褪黑激素的分泌增加,这可能会影响我们的思维模式,使其更加发散和创造性。
社会心理学视角
深夜编程也可能与社会期望有关。在深夜,我们不需要扮演社会角色,可以完全做自己。这种自由感可能有助于释放创造力。
结论
深夜编程现象是多种因素共同作用的结果:减少的干扰、更容易进入心流状态、生理节律的影响,以及社会角色的暂时消失。理解这些原理,可以帮助我们更好地安排工作时间,提高编程效率。
文章标签
#程序员 #心理学 #工作效率 #深夜编程
相关文章
目录(0)